OrangeHRM – the first open source Human Resource Management software - is available for individuals and organizations FREE of charge



OrangeHRM is a result of an active and time responsive development according to the requirements and feedback of an innovative and efficiently managed community consisting of users as well as other members committed to creating a cutting edge HR solution. By being able to harness the group intelligence of our community to constantly enhance the product, OrangeHRM has created a competitive advantage that is hard to match. Our product combines comprehensive capabilities with an intuitive and original user interface. It is hence quick to learn and easy to control.



The application is ideal for small and medium sized organizations often limited in resources and in demand of a low cost solution. Despite being low in cost, the system is rich in features, ranging from simple personnel administration to today's complex strategic approaches applicable to diverse business environments. However, in the case of specific customer requirements the application can be easily adjusted through customizable modules. There is also a subscription-based On-Demand version available for customers who wish to use the product conveniently without internal installation and maintenance.





Currently the following modules are included:



Admin – Quick setup and customization of the system

Employee Self Service – Let the employee access and manage their relevant HR information

Leave Module – Streamline all leave related procedures

PIM – Maintain and manage all relevant employee related personal and professional information

Reports – Create, save and generate customized reports

Time and Attendance – Improve workforce management through time expense tracking

When i was searching for the online leave application i got the reference of OrangeHRM. when i installed it on my machine with help of my System admin i got the user name and password for the same.

We can add employee's detail information in the application, we can even assign leave to the particular employee. Every employee will have his user name and password from where he can apply for the leave the application reaches to the line manager and to HR as well, but the only difficulty is when a line manager approves or unapproves his leave HR does not get an reply. Even if an employee had applied for two days leave and later wants to cancel one out of two HR can not deduct the same from the leave balance we can only add one more leave in the balance but to do so atleast we should have an remark there which will talk about the reason behind the addition and would be useful for future reference but even remark facility is not there.

Looking at the two major issues i dropped the plan to use the software. but if you look at the first section, Employee Information; it's wonderful. we can store every other information of one out there.

To download OrangeHRM this is absulitly free of cost kindly use following guidelines:

• Type http://www.orangehrm.com in your internet explore.

• Click on Download.

• Click on Latest File Releases/stable which is released on 30th Oct 07.

• Click on orangehrm-2.2.2.tar.gz (the software works fast on Linux platform than windows so contact your system admin to install Linux on your m/c)

• Now go back on home page you will find Support and Services tab below download click on the same and follow the instruction for installation.

I would suggest take a help of your system admin to install this software as it requires some more installation. Once you will go step by step you will even get the username and password for the software.

Good News: as in my last mail I mentioned about the drawback of the software, there are no more now. They enhanced the software with the time and leave modules.
